DexCom, Inc. vs Lufax Holding Ltd — how do they compare? DexCom, Inc. trades at $77.54 (market cap $28.06B), while Lufax Holding Ltd trades at $1.35 (market cap $2.41B). The key difference: DexCom, Inc. is far larger — about 11.6× Lufax Holding Ltd's market cap, and DexCom, Inc. is trading nearer its 52-week high, Lufax Holding Ltd nearer its low. DexCom, Inc.

DexCom (DXCM) trades at $74.12, down 2.92% on the day, with a bullish technical signal from moving averages. The company demonstrates strong fundamentals with consistent revenue growth, expanding profit margins, and a track record of beating earnings estimates. Recent regulatory approvals for its G7 15-day CGM in Canada and pediatric clearance for its Stelo OTC system in the U.S. highlight ongoing product expansion.

The investment thesis centers on DexCom's leadership in the growing CGM market, supported by strong financial execution and analyst optimism. Key risks include competition from Abbott, the commercial unproven nature of expansion into non-insulin Type 2 diabetes patients, and potential disruption from GLP-1 drug adoption. The consensus price target of $84.33 suggests ~14% upside from current levels.

Lufax Holding Ltd

LU trades at $1.33, up 3.1% today, but technical indicators are bearish with moving averages signaling a downtrend. The company reported a net loss of $2.1 billion in 2025, with negative profit margins and returns. Multiple class-action lawsuits filed in May 2026 allege securities fraud, creating significant legal overhangs.

The outlook is challenged by persistent losses and legal risks, though low valuation ratios like P/S of 0.34 and P/B of 0.1 may attract value investors. Analyst consensus is moderately positive with 62% buy ratings, but investors face substantial downside risk from ongoing litigation and profitability concerns.

About DexCom, Inc.

Dexcom designs and commercializes continuous glucose monitoring systems for diabetics. CGM systems serve as an alternative to the traditional blood glucose meter process, and the company is evolving its CGM systems to include the disposable sensor and the durable receiver.

About Lufax Holding Ltd

Lufax Holding Ltd is a leading financial technology (fintech) platform in China. The company operates a technology-driven personal financial services platform that offers a wide range of loans and wealth management products to its users. Lufax primarily serves the rapidly growing wealth and consumption needs of China’s mass affluent and affluent populations through a combination of its digital platform and an extensive offline network.
